What's the difference between an ileostomy and a colostomy and what do you look out for with
an ileostomy? - correct answer ✔✔ Colostomy has stool that is more formed in nature.
Ileostomy has more liquid formed stool-Pay special attention and care to the skin integrity.
What is dyspepsia? - correct answer ✔✔ Upset stomach and other vague GI complaints
(Indigestion)
What is hematemesis? - correct answer ✔✔ Vomiting bright red blood
What's the difference between a peptic ulcer and a duodenal ulcer? - correct answer ✔✔ Peptic
ulcer-Pt will complain of pain while eating
Duodenal ulcer-Pt will complain of pain hours after eating
What do you use an O&P test for? - correct answer ✔✔ An ova and parasites (O&P) test checks
stool for parasites and their ova (eggs) or cysts and should be sent to a lab for 3
separate/consecutive days for accurate results.
What is paralytic ileus? - correct answer ✔✔ Obstruction of the intestine due to paralysis of the
intestinal muscles (non-mechanical bowel obstruction)

What happens to the nephron in the kidney as we age? - correct answer ✔✔ Healthy adults
lose almost half of their nephrons
What is TURP-spasm pain caused from and what interventions should you use? - correct answer
✔✔ The urethra will be swollen and sore.
Administer anti-cholinergic medications to reduce bladder spasms
What's another term for kidney stones and what should you do to prevent kidney stones? -
correct answer ✔✔ Urolithiasis-Stay hydrated
What do you measure for placement of an NG tube? - correct answer ✔✔ Distance from the tip
of the nose to earlobe to xiphisternum
What drug class is Tagamet (Cimetidine)? - correct answer ✔✔ H2-receptor antagonist
Why do we give Ranitidine (Zantac) after surgery? - correct answer ✔✔ It inhibits histamine at
H2 receptor site in a gastric parietal cells, which inhibits gastric secretion.
